Maxim Integrated MAX6336US22D3-T technical specifications, attributes, parameters and parts with similar specifications to Maxim Integrated MAX6336US22D3-T.
- Voltage - Threshold:2.2V
- Type:Simple Reset/Power-On Reset
- Supplier Device Package:SOT-143-4
- Series:-
- Reset Timeout:100 ms Minimum
- Reset:Active Low
- Packaging:Tape & Reel (TR)
- Package / Case:TO-253-4, TO-253AA
- Output:Push-Pull, Totem Pole
- Operating Temperature:-40°C ~ 125°C (TA)
- Number of Voltages Monitored:1
- Mounting Type:Surface Mount
